About the Role
As Senior Fire Engineer, you will support the Principal Fire Engineer while taking ownership of fire engineering deliverables across complex and varied client portfolios. You will apply expert knowledge of fire safety legislation, Scottish regulatory frameworks and UK-wide standards, ensuring Harmony produces technical outputs of the highest standard. You will work across fire strategy development, RIBA-stage projects, and contribute to external wall and FRAEW assessments. The role is ideal for an engineer ready to step into a more senior, influential position within a new and rapidly scaling consultancy environment, with opportunities to mentor others as the team grows.
Key Responsibilities
- Develop and contribute to fire engineering strategies and fire risk management plans
- Apply knowledge of the Fire Safety (Scotland) Act 2005 and Fire Safety (Scotland) Regulations 2006
- Support the Single Building Assessment (SBA) process
- Contribute to FRAEW assessments under PAS9980 (preferred)
- Produce high-quality technical reports aligned to British Standards, ADB and CP3

Skills, Experience & Qualifications
- Minimum 5 years’ experience in fire engineering
- Degree in Fire Engineering or Level 6 fire-related qualification
- Professional membership at Member level (MiFireE or equivalent)
- Strong understanding of fire safety legislation, Building Safety Act 2022 and secondary regulations
- Experience delivering fire strategies and working across RIBA stages
- Ability to undertake FRAEW under PAS9980 preferred
- Level 6 RICS External Wall qualification desirable
- Experience using SaaS inspection and reporting platforms
- Working towards Engineering Council registration (EngTech/IEng/CEng)
